The dynamic fascinates me because it's so devoid of traditional warmth, which forces writers to get creative with intimacy. How do you show connection between a character who expresses affection through sabotage and one who communicates via repressed anxiety?

I've seen it done through physicality that isn't romantic: Jax noticing the exact moment a stitch on Ragatha's arm loosens and, instead of pointing it out, subtly maneuvering her so she doesn't raise that arm. Ragatha preparing a plate of abstract digital food she knows Jax will pretend to hate, but will consume entirely. The trust is built on understanding the other's performance. AO3 writers excel at parsing those non-verbal, hostile-affectionate languages. They build whole stories around the space between what the character does and what the narrative says they're feeling, which is where Jax and Ragatha live permanently. It's less about exploring a relationship and more about reverse-engineering a fraught, functional symbiosis from two conflicting survival scripts.

Most explorations I've enjoyed frame their dynamic as a shared, unspoken understanding of the absurdity of their world. Ragatha's politeness and Jax's chaos are just different flavors of coping mechanisms for the same existential dread. The unique twist AO3 adds is having Ragatha sometimes acknowledge Jax is the only one who doesn't pretend their situation is normal, even if his methods are destructive. That grim camaraderie, where the straight man secretly envies the clown's freedom to stop pretending, hits harder than any overt romance plot for these two.

I'm probably in the minority here, but I sometimes find the AO3 takes a bit...samey? A lot of fics just recast them into a classic enemies-to-lovers mold, with Jax as the tsundere bad boy and Ragatha as the nurturing one who 'fixes' him. It flattens the weird, specifically digital horror context they exist in.

That said, when a writer gets it right, it's phenomenal. I remember one that was formatted as a series of system error logs and Ragatha's increasingly unhinged memos. Their 'relationship' was just cross-contamination of their core programming—Jax's glitchy, recursive humor algorithms infecting Ragatha's stability protocols. No kissing, no confession, just two AIs trapped in a loop, becoming more like each other until you couldn't tell the prank from the plea for help. That's the unique angle the platform can offer: a dissection of character as code.

Honestly? I've always felt the Jax/Ragatha dynamic on AO3 gets way more interesting treatment than the show itself ever managed. The canon material left them as these broad archetypes—the chaotic joker and the exasperated straight man—but the fic writers really dig into why that friction exists.

What stands out is how many authors treat their relationship as fundamentally asymmetrical. Ragatha's attempts to maintain order aren't just about being a buzzkill; they're a survival mechanism in a world that's literally falling apart. Jax's pranks aren't mere mischief; they're a form of control, a way to prove he's the only one who understands the game. I've read fics where his cruelty is portrayed as a twisted form of care, the only language he has to keep Ragatha engaged and alert. One story had Ragatha secretly relying on his chaos to feel real, because his disruptions were the only things that made her doll-body feel temporary.

The best explorations ditch the 'will they/won't they' romance template entirely. It's more about two broken systems trying to interface, with one using malice and the other using manners as their respective firewalls. You end up questioning who's actually more deluded about their situation, which is a layer the source material only hints at.

I've spent a lot of time in the 'Welcome to the Amazing Digital Circus' tag on AO3, and the Jax and Ragatha stories offer a particularly sharp take on their contrasting personalities. The core dynamic is almost always built on the tension between Jax’s chaotic, manipulative, and often cruel mischief and Ragatha’s earnest, patient, and deeply empathetic nature. Writers don't just leave them as flat opposites, though. A common development path starts with Jax targeting Ragatha precisely because she’s an easy mark—her reactions are so genuine, so felt, that they fuel his amusement. Ragatha, in turn, often begins by trying to understand or even 'fix' him, operating from her doll-like nurturing instinct. This creates a push-pull where his pranks are met not with equal malice, but with a wounded resilience that can, over time, become genuinely unnerving to someone like Jax, who expects anger or surrender, not quiet disappointment. What I find compelling is how many stories then twist this initial setup. The dynamic evolves when one of them cracks the façade. Maybe Jax’s cruelty masks a profound terror of the Circus's existential stagnation, and Ragatha’s kindness is the only mirror that doesn’t reflect a joke back at him. In these narratives, her patience becomes a form of quiet strength that disarms him, not by fighting chaos with order, but by acknowledging the fear beneath it. Conversely, some fics explore Ragatha’s breaking point, where her kindness curdles into something sharper, and Jax is confronted with the consequences of dismantling the one person who tried to hold things together. The key development often lies in this reversal: the 'weak' one possesses a formidable emotional fortitude, and the 'strong' provocateur is revealed as the more fragile. It turns their ship into a complex study of performative personalities in a trapped, absurd environment, where genuine connection is both the greatest risk and the only potential escape.

I spent a ridiculous amount of time trying to track down crossover fics for that pairing last month. AO3 is definitely the place, but you gotta learn the tag dance. Searching just 'Jax' gets you a mess of 'Sons of Anarchy' and original characters. Start with 'Glitch Productions' fandom tag to narrow it, then add 'The Amazing Digital Circus' as an additional fandom. Use the relationship tag 'Jax Digital Circus & Ragatha Digital Circus' if you're looking for them specifically paired. The crossover filter is under 'Include' -> 'Crossovers' on the side. It's a bit fiddly, but once you set up a bookmarked search it's easier.
